The narrative explores the Bangsamoro people's enduring quest for independence from the Philippine Republic, highlighting their assertion of self-determination since the country's independence post-World War II. It details the resistance led by Moro datus against the annexation of Mindanao, rooted in their distinct cultural and religious identity. The book chronicles the formation of revolutionary movements, notably the Moro National Liberation Front (MNLF) and its offshoot, the Moro Islamic Liberation Front (MILF), emphasizing their struggles and negotiations for autonomy and independence.
